The Waterloo Center for the Arts is a municipal non-profit institution dedicated to fostering community awareness and appreciation of the arts by acquiring, preserving, exhibiting, and interpreting significant works of art. operating under the auspices of the Waterloo Cultural and Arts Commission, the Center and its programs reflect the City's commitment to and support of arts and culture.

The Waterloo Center for the Arts holds an outstanding collection of Midwest Art, American Decorative Arts, International Folk Art, including a significant collection of Mexican Folk Art, and the world’s largest public collection of Haitian Art. Integrated within the Waterloo Center for the Arts, the Phelps Youth Pavilion is a children’s museum filled with creative, hands-on experiences, from simple drawing and painting projects to magical high-tech adventures. A cultural hub within the City of Waterloo, the Waterloo Center for the Arts presents a multitude of events from live music concerts, film series and performance art to community events and festivals. Additionally, the Center houses to Waterloo Community Playhouse, Black Hawk Children’s Theatre, Waterloo Municipal Band, and World’s Window, “A Store With a Purpose”.

The Waterloo Center for the Arts also offers a robust slate of art classes and workshops that are designed for kids, families, teens and adults at all levels of experience. Instruction is offered in drawing, painting, pottery, jewelry making, digital arts, and so much more!
